Just Pack The Essentials

The thing to remember when packing your trailer for your summer adventure, is that less is more. Adding weight to your ride will not just slow you down when it comes to finding what you are looking for, but it will also cost you money! So, keep it simple! Bear in mind that you are not going to be hundreds of kilometres from civilization. You’re farther ahead keeping a pad of paper in a communal area and jotting down individual items as you need them. Then, next time you’re in a grocery store or passing a shopping centre you can pick them up!

Start in the Kitchen

Traveling with a pared down kitchen is going to dramatically improve your vacations flow. So if you’re going to go overboard anywhere in the packing department – let it be the kitchen. Start by pretending you’re going camping: Aluminium foil, BBQ gadgets, (don’t forget the BBQ lighter!), a pot, a pan, salad bowl, plates, and cutlery. Make sure you also have everything you need to tidy up after dinner: tea towels, paper towel, dish detergent, disinfectant wipes. Then, raid the utensil drawer and pack the essentials: covered knives, coffee opener, corkscrew, tongs, serving spoons, etc. Then, start conservatively adding the luxuries – coffee press, toaster, food processor, portable grill for dining al fresco. It’s also a good idea to make sure that you have a First Aid Kit on board.

 Pack for Fun!

Don’t forget to pack for fun though! It’s always a good idea to have a deck of cards, and a few of your family’s favourite board games on hand just in case you get hit with a rainy day at the campground. Trailers from Travel-Mor also come equipped with bike racks, so don’t forget to pack the helmets! Another fun road trip activity that gets the whole family involved is a competitive scavenger hunt. Before you go, draw up a scavenger hunt that your children can work on over the course of the trip. Drumming up a bit of competition vying for an awesome reward will make those miles fly by! Depending on the age of your travelling companions, disposable cameras could add to the fun!
